Letter (WCP6143.7109)

[1]1

Brewery Road, Islington,

London, N. 7.

March 18th 1925

Dear Sir2,

We are in receipt of your letter of yesterday's date with letters enclosed for the late Mrs. H. E. M. Gorringe but sorry to state & with great regret this lady passed away in February 1919. Her husband (Mr T. J. H. Gorringe) wishes us to write you [1 word illeg.] the enclosed letters. If there is anything you you wish if you care to communicate to him at his personal-address as per card enclosed no doubt he will give it his attention.

We remain yours faithfully | R. Gorringe Co.[signature]

W. G. Wallace Esq.

Doves Hill Cottage

Ensbury Park

Bournemouth

The page's letterhead includes a banner that reads 'Established 1765: R. Gorringe & Company' and a crest ringed by the words 'Contractors to the Corporation of the City of London'. Below this is a line reading 'Varnish Manufacturers' and another reading 'Sole Partner: T. J. H. Gorringe'. Above the banner is printed 'Telephone: 1723 North' and 'Telegrams: "Gorringe, Islington, London, North."'
"Private" is written below the page's letterhead.
